Subaru Crosstrek Service Manual: Assembly

EMISSION CONTROL (AUX. EMISSION CONTROL DEVICES)(H4DO) > Leak Check Valve Assembly

ASSEMBLY

1. Install the bracket to the leak check valve assembly.

Tightening torque:

18 N·m (1.8 kgf-m, 13.3 ft-lb)

2. Install the drain tube to the leak check valve assembly.

CAUTION:

Check that there is no damage or dust on the quick connector. If necessary, clean the seal surface of the pipe.

Make sure that the quick connector is securely connected.

NOTE:

Connect the quick connector as shown in the figure.

3. Install the drain separator to the leak check valve assembly. Drain Separator > INSTALLATION">
